The Master’s Degree Program in Sciences of Adult Education and Lifelong Learning (Class LM-57 R) provides advanced theoretical, methodological, and practical training in educational sciences, adult education, and lifelong learning.

This is achieved through innovative teaching modules and targeted laboratory activities, designed in line with the EDUNEXT project guidelines promoted by the Italian Ministry of Universities and Research (MUR).

The EDUNEXT model aims to significantly innovate higher education in Italy by integrating advanced methodologies and technologies for accessible, personalised, and market-responsive learning tailored to student needs.

Delivered in a hybrid format (two-thirds online), the course follows the Blended Intensive Programme model and includes the issuance of Open Badges.

The programme aims to train highly qualified professionals in designing, managing, and evaluating educational and training interventions for adults.

It focuses on developing advanced competencies in lifelong learning and continuing training.

The course has open admission.

What do you learn?

The Master’s Degree Program in Sciences of Adult Education and Lifelong Learning (Class LM-57 R) prepares educationalists and adult trainers.

Graduates will be capable of analysing, designing, and managing complex educational interventions, and coordinating services for individuals, families, and organisations in public, private, profit, and non-profit sectors.

They can work in community services, socio-educational organisations, schools, companies, associations, and cooperatives, in both national and international contexts.

The course offers advanced insights into theories and practices related to adult education, preparing professionals with high organisational skills for designing and evaluating specialised educational programs.

Graduates will be equipped to provide pedagogical consultancy, manage educational services, and offer guidance and support in both standard and challenging situations, meeting labour market demands.

Skills include designing and evaluating educational programs, critically analysing educational processes, and managing complex organisational contexts.

What can you do with it?

Graduates of LM-57 R will be able to meet the demand for educational and training expertise in the following areas:

  • Designing and coordinating lifelong learning interventions within companies, public organisations, private entities, and third-sector organisations;
  • Providing consultancy for human resource development, focusing on individual skills and potential enhancement;
  • Serving as experts in educational and social policies aimed at inclusion, active citizenship, and social cohesion;
  • Specialising in managing educational processes in multicultural and international contexts;
  • Designing and coordinating training programs in corporate, public, and private settings;
  • Working as trainers in human resources (HR) and continuing education;
  • Acting as pedagogical consultants for non-profit organisations, NGOs, and educational institutions;
  • Pursuing research in educational and training fields (continuing towards a PhD).
